Linoleum-Inspired Runner - Digital Download

I am such a fan of Bertha Gray Hayes and her charming overshot designs. This runner is based on her very modern-looking Linoleum design. What I love most about it is that each side is quite different in overall look than the other, so one side has a more traditional overshot effect, while the other is pure whimsy with blocks of flowers.

Level of Difficulty - Intermediate Beginner

Skills Needed- Ability to read 4-shaft drafts and a basic understanding of how to weave using a tabby weft.

Structure - Overshot

What’s Needed?
• 4-Shaft loom with an 19”+ weaving width.
• 10-dent reed
• 2 shuttles
• Measuring tape or ruler

Finished Size - 14-3/4” x 63”, including 3/4” hems
Yarn

Warp & Weft - Tabby: Brassard 8/2 Unmercerized Cotton, 1680yds/8oz cone, 1 cone, color natural, cream or bleached white.
Weft - Pattern: Gist Beam 3/2 Organic Unmercerized Cotton, 630yds/8oz cone, one cone in any color you like.
